On the other hand, the Intel Core i9-12900K stands out with its impressive architecture, featuring 8 performance cores and 8 efficiency cores, which provide a robust multi-threaded performance that is ideal for demanding applications. The processor supports advanced technologies like Intel Thread Director, which optimizes workload distribution, and Intel Deep Learning Boost, enhancing performance in AI-related tasks.
